Royal Opera: LA TRAVIATA

220 mins | Rated Exempt

Directed by Richard Eyre

Starring Pretty Yende, Jeremy White, Kseniia Nikolaieva, Dimitri Platanias, Stephen Costello, David Shipley, Angela Simkin, Germán E. Alcántara, Andrés Presno


Richard Eyre’s time-honoured production of Verdi’s masterpiece recently celebrated 25 years on the Royal Opera House stage. The most-performed opera in the world, the story follows a courtesan Violetta Valéry (here star soprano Pretty Yende) who sacrifices all for love. Verdi’s beautiful score contains some of his most inspired arias and duets, including Violetta’s joyous ‘Sempre libera’ and her poignant and passionate encounters with Alfredo (American tenor Stephen Costello) and Germont (Dimitri Platanias). The superficial glamour of 19th-century Paris contrasts with scenes of great intimacy, culminating in the memorable, heart- breaking final act. Giacomo Sagripanti conducts.
